1. REMOVE FRONT BUMPER ASSEMBLY
(See page )
2. REMOVE NO. 1 ULTRASONIC SENSOR
(a) Disengage the 2 claws to remove the No. 1 ultrasonic sensor. HINT: Use the same procedure for the RH side and LH side. |
|
3. REMOVE NO. 2 ULTRASONIC SENSOR RETAINER
(a) Disengage the 2 claws to remove the No. 2 ultrasonic sensor retainer from the front bumper assembly. HINT: Use the same procedure for the RH side and LH side. |

Installation
INSTALLATION
PROCEDURE
1. INSTALL NO. 2 ULTRASONIC SENSOR RETAINER
(a) Engage the 2 claws to install the No. 2 ultrasonic sensor retainer to the front bumper assembly. Text in Illustration
NOTICE:
HINT:
|
|
2. INSTALL NO. 1 ULTRASONIC SENSOR
(a) Engage the 2 claws to install the No. 1 ultrasonic sensor to the No. 2 ultrasonic sensor retainer.
NOTICE:
Push the No. 2 ultrasonic sensor retainer from the outside of the front bumper assembly when there is a gap between the No. 2 ultrasonic sensor retainer and the front bumper assembly surface. In this case, do not push on the No. 1ultrasonic sensor.
HINT:
Use the same procedure for the RH side and LH side.
3. INSTALL FRONT BUMPER ASSEMBLY
(See page )
